We're an NCI-designated Cantor Teaches Prayer At 7:30 p.m. Thursday, Oct.11, Adat Shalom Synagogue's Cantor Frank Lanzkron-Tamarazo will begin a class titled "Minchah & Maariv for Muggles." He will review the proper nusach — modes used for specific services — while examin- ing the history Cantor and structure of Lanzkron- Jewish prayer. Tamarazo Participants will learn how each scale is a signpost to the Jewish calendar. Classes will con- tinue at Adat Shalom, in Farmington Hills, on Thursdays, Oct. 18, and Nov. 1, 8, 15.
